When you say something, you speak words.

verb [vt. 及物动词]说,讲;宣称,说明;认为,据说;发音,读;确信,确定(事实);(对某人)意味着;表达,传达;指明,表明;假设,比如说;让某人做(某事);复述,诵念;念,背诵;替(某人或某事)说好话(坏话)

She said they were very impressed.
她说他们被深深打动了。

noun [抽象名词]发言权,决定权

You can get married at sixteen, and yet you haven't got a say in the running of the country.
你可以在16岁结婚,然而对国家的管理你还没有发言权。

interjection [惊讶]<美,非正式> (吃惊或吸引注意力)哎呀,喂

an exclamation to attract attention or express surprise, etc...
引起注意或表达吃惊的叫声。

过去式 过去分词 现在分词
saidsaidsaying

"You are in enough trouble already."—"You can say that again," sighed Richard. “你现在麻烦已经够多的。”—“说得太对了,”理查德叹息着说。
That would mean voting no, that is to say, using the veto. 那就意味着投反对票,也就是说,行使否决权。
I wouldn't say no to a drink. 我不反对喝一杯。
Voters were finally having their say today. 选民们今天终于发表他们的意见了。
It goes without saying that if someone has lung problems they should not smoke. 肺部有了问题就不该抽烟,这是不言而喻的。
"Well," she said eventually, "what have you to say for yourself?" “好了,”她最后说,“你有什么要为自己说的?”
There's a lot to be said for being based in the country. 以农村为依托有很多优势。
"I'm a writer."—"You don't say. What kind of book are you writing?" “我是个作家。”—“真的吗,你在写什么样的书呢?”
